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Method for controlling flow of data transmisison

A data transmission and flow control technology, applied in the field of flow control, can solve the problems of FIFO design and use, such as difficulty in grasping and controlling, and achieve the effects of reducing design costs, saving resources, and saving storage resources

Inactive Publication Date: 2003-10-15
HUAWEI TECH CO LTD
View PDF0 Cites 19 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

The contradiction between these two aspects makes the design and use of FIFO in flow control difficult to grasp and control

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for controlling flow of data transmisison
  • Method for controlling flow of data transmisison
  • Method for controlling flow of data transmisison

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015] exist figure 2 , 3 T is the length of the time stamp, and this parameter can be arbitrarily set according to the buffering and processing capabilities of the downstream device. If the throughput capacity of the downlink device is relatively strong, the T value can be set slightly larger, otherwise it needs to be set slightly smaller. 1, 2, 3, 4, 5 are the data packet flags input by the device, 1 represents the first data packet, 2 represents the second data packet, 3 represents the third data packet, and so on, n1, n2, n3, n4, n5... are the effective byte lengths of each data packet.

[0016] The present invention is realized by FPGA logic. The data packets can be classified and processed according to needs, that is, different priorities are used for different types of data packets, and statistics, analysis and processing are performed respectively. For each type of data message, one of the following methods can be used respectively.

[0017] exist figure 2 , wh...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ention relates to a flux controlling method of data transmission. The upstream transmission equipment transmits data bags to the FIFO and RAM of the downstream receiving equipment. The FIFO / RAM controls the input transmission speed at a terminal. A time scale is set at the input terminal, and data flux could be statistically calculated according to the time scale. When the data flux reach or excess the predetermined limiting flux speed, the redundant data bags will be cast. At the same time, FIFO / RAM controls the output transmission rate to meet requirements of the downstream receiving equipment. Not only the flux control is realized, but also the resource of buffer storage is saved. So that the design cost will be reduced. It could be widely used in data transmission and communication.

Description

technical field [0001] The present invention relates to a flow control method, and more particularly, to a flow control method in programmable logic design. Background technique [0002] At present, a more commonly used flow control technology is a flow control technology similar to the store-and-forward form such as figure 1 As shown, that is to say, the data packets of uncertain rate are first input into the FIFO of a predetermined size from the entrance, and then transmitted to the downstream equipment at the fixed rate set by the exit of the FIFO according to the user's processing capability. In this design, the FIFO should be as large as possible to reduce the loss of data packets during bursts. When the number of incoming packets exceeds the capacity of the FIFO due to bursts, the redundant packets will be discarded. Therefore, the accommodating degree of FIFO directly affects the reliable performance of data packet transmission. [0003] Those skilled in the art kn...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L12/08H04L47/32
Inventor 周恩松郝迁邓晓林
Owner HUAWEI T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products